Your Roadmap to Auto Insurance in Pennsylvania: Full Tort or Limited Tort?

When navigating the world of auto insurance in Pennsylvania, there's a crucial decision that often gets overlooked – the choice between full tort and limited tort coverage. This decision becomes crystal clear after an accident, but understanding it beforehand can save you a world of trouble. Let's break it down into easy-to-understand bits.



Full Tort Unveiled: The Freedom to Seek Compensation

Choosing full tort insurance is like giving yourself the freedom to seek compensation if you find yourself in an accident that's not your fault. It's like having an insurance safety net that covers not just injuries and damages, but also something crucial called pain and suffering damages. This means you get more comprehensive protection, ensuring that if the unexpected happens, you have the right to claim what you deserve.


Limited Tort: A Costly Discount

Limited tort might catch your eye with its promise of lower premiums, but there's a big catch – you give up the right to claim for pain and suffering damages. These damages are often a significant part of what you could receive after an accident. You will be getting a small discount now but paying a potentially much higher cost later if things go wrong on the road.
